Title :
Optical spectral shaping and high spectral efficiency in long haul systems
Author_Institution :
TE SubCom, Eatontown, NJ, USA
Abstract :
Spectral shaping implemented with digital-to-analog converters is a powerful technique for increasing spectral efficiency. We review both its background and experimental demonstrations including a record single core result of 44.1 Tb/s over 9,100 km.
